Sample size calculation utilizing the information fraction and the alpha spending function in a group sequential clinical trial with censored survival data from underlying generalized gamma survival distributions or log-logistic survival distributions. Hsu, C.-H., Chen, C.-H, Hsu, K.-N. and Lu, Y.-H. (2018) A useful design utilizing the information fraction in a group sequential clinical trial with censored survival data. To appear in Biometrics.
